albatros

/ælˈbɑːtrɒs/

Definitions

1. noun

a large seabird with long, narrow wings and a distinctive hooked bill, typically found in the open ocean, especially in the southern hemisphere.

“The albatros soared above the waves, its massive wings beating slowly.”
